Configuring the Current Margin
The current margin indicates the minimum required target margin for the local
line conditions during the startup sequence. This setting is available only if the
rate adaptation is enabled (see the line probing configuration below).
•
Disabling the current margin parameter allows the use of all line rates, regardless
of the line condition.
³ To configure the current margin:
1. From the SHDSL Remote Port menu, select Current Margin (Main menu >
Configuration > SHDSL Configuration > SHDSL Remote Port > Current Margin).
The Current Margin menu appears. The display is identical to the Snext
Margin menu, except for its title (see
Figure
4-23
).
2. Select the current margin by typing the number corresponding to the required
value, and press <Enter>.
The SHDSL Remote Port menu appears.
3. Select Save to save the changes.
Configuring the Power Spectral Density
By configuring the power spectral density, you define the amount of power
applied to the spectrum of frequencies that carry the information signal in order
to achieve a satisfactory level of signal strength at the receiving end of the
circuit.
The power spectral density can be configured for the ASMi-52 units with the line
probing set to fixed.
The power spectral density value depends on the selected modems’ compatibility:
Annex A or Annex B. The possible values are:
